Waterford Treasures - Three Museums in the Viking Triangle (Waterford, Ireland)

Waterford Treasures and its three Museums in the Viking Triangle, located in Waterford City, houses three fantastic museums such as the Medieval Museum, the Bishop’s Palace, a Georgian Museum, and Reginald’s Tower. The Medieval Museum is the only museum in Europe built on National monuments , the 13th century Choristers’ Hall and the 15th century Mayor’s Wine Vault. Bishop’s Palace is a magnificent Georgian residence and offers a experience of authentic grand eighteenth century living. Opening times are daily around the year including Sundays and Bank Holidays. Additionally the ‘Epic Tour’, a guided tour which includes access to five national monuments ranging in date from 1190AD to 1783, is offered for visitors of all ages to get an overview of Irish history and also experience the developments in architecture over a period of a thousand years as visitors transverse the Viking Triangle. This experience is market as ‘ From the Vikings to the Victorians - A thousand years of History in a Thousand Paces’ and includes a visit to Reginald’s Tower. Visitors thus experience a fun engaging tour that includes many props to engage and entertain in a multi-sensual way.
